QuimReaper · 05/07/2016 13:09

flower MFP is an app called My Fitness Pal, it's basically a database of all known foods and their calorie content, so a brilliant way of tracking your calorie intake. You can also enter your exercise for calories in v. calories out and it gives you charts and stuff.
